我正在构建类似于 instagram 故事 function 和 HTML、TailwindCSS 和 JavaScript 的东西。我有 6 个不同的幻灯片,我在其中使用 hammerJS 的触摸点击进行导航。 在顶部我有 6 个进度条,当用户正在查看当前幻灯片时应该加载这些进度条。 我正在用 a ...
我正在构建类似于 instagram 故事 function 和 HTML、TailwindCSS 和 JavaScript 的东西。我有 6 个不同的幻灯片,我在其中使用 hammerJS 的触摸点击进行导航。 在顶部我有 6 个进度条,当用户正在查看当前幻灯片时应该加载这些进度条。 我正在用 a ...
我正在使用带有 Nuxt 的Hammerjs 2.0.8 ,但我似乎无法让它检测到滑动动作。 这是我完成设置的方式。 如果我将识别器更改为[Hammer.Pan, { direction: Hammer.DIRECTION_HORIZONTAL }]并在 pan 事件上hammer.on('pan' ...
我有Angular 12申请。 有带有图像的轮播,它们是链接。 我按预期集成了 Hammer JS:import * as Hammer from 'hammerjs'; export class HammerConfig extends HammerGestureConfig { overr ...
我正在尝试在 ionic angular 项目中使用hammer js。 我在组件的模块中导入了hammermodule: import { BrowserModule, HammerModule } from '@angular/platform-browser'; //... @NgModul ...
目标 我正在尝试完成以下任务: 有一个滑块/幻灯片/旋转木马/任何你想叫它的东西,我希望它在你向右或向左滑动时每 3 秒注册一次触摸事件。 为此,我编写了以下代码: 手头的问题 问题是,如果我在滑动后继续滑动,它似乎会连续来回切换幻灯片,所以我的去抖动实现或event.preventDefau ...
我正在cordova中做一个应用程序,在那里我有一个图像,然后我在它上面放了另一个具有透明背景的PNG格式的图像: 如您所见,第一张图片是一张照片,顶部的第二张图片是一个带有透明背景的框架。 我想要做的是在框架后面捏和平移照片,以便让用户选择绘画的外观。 我能够使用以下代码使用hammer.j ...
我一直在尝试为简单的滑动手势设置hammerjs,现在已经2天我无法设置它,我什至找不到一些资源来完成它。 如果 Angular 支持hammerjs,我很困惑? 根据thise来源: https://angular.io/api/platform-browser/HammerGestureCon ...
我真的很难在我的切换按钮上添加滑动功能。 我已经尝试过hammer.js、jQuery Mobile,现在我正在尝试使用常规的javascript。 我真的需要一些帮助和指导。我快疯了。 我的切换按钮在显示和隐藏两个 div 之间切换。 我的切换按钮在这里:我的切换按钮 $("[name=toggl ...
以下脚本是一个基本导航,可在基于 Phaser 的应用程序中强制执行垂直运动(左-右-上-下)。 我的问题是 y 方向平移事件触发的显着延迟,这使得该应用程序非常难以使用。 这绝对是一个事件问题,而不是参数敏感性问题,因为调整参数对延迟没有影响。 笔记: 立即检测到 x 轴平移将单个手势从 x-pa ...
在使用 Hammer.JS 的 Angular 应用程序中,我无法识别任何手势,例如滑动、平移。 它是这样设置的: package.json: app.module.ts: main.ts: app.component.ts: app.component.html: 我测试了'mouse ...
我在屏幕上滑动并使用hammerjs 获取x坐标,同时我试图通过数据绑定查看HTML 模板上x的值。 当我滑动时, x的值在控制台中发生变化,但该值未显示在 HTML 视图中。 只有当我停止滑动并再次触摸屏幕时, x的值(在 HTML 视图上)才会更改。 HTML TS 注意:我在最新版本的 i ...
Angular 10/11 中 HammerJS 的正确配置是什么? 我们不应该再从 'hammerjs' 导入,相反,我们应该从@angular/platform-browser rowser 导入HammerModule 。 这似乎不起作用。 当我尝试像这样设置 HammerJS 时: ...
我正在使用 Angular CLI 11.0.2 开发一个 Angular 应用程序,我在我的应用程序中使用hammerJS来处理滑动事件。 当我编译应用程序时,我收到以下警告消息: 根据我在这里的理解,我应该用库的 ECMA 版本替换hammerJS。 我的问题是:是否有适当的方法(而不是 ...
代码的执行没有给出任何错误。 但是 VSCode 给出了这个错误。 说“HammerInput”类型上不存在“maxPointers”属性。 虽然当我在控制台中看到它时它存在。 但是如何消除这个错误呢? ...
使用 hammer.js 拖动适用于 pc 上的浏览器。 它连续触发,但是当涉及到 iPad 时,几乎没有问题。 在屏幕上拖动/滑动手指停止后触发模板 指令 方法&&计算 关于在 iPad 上连续处理阻力有什么想法吗? 并且这个问题只出现在iPad浏览器(safari,chrome) ...
我有一个组件,它显示使用函数dayUp()和dayDown()循环的日期的信息。 它们都如下所示: 我用按钮调用这些函数。 它们按预期工作,并相应地使用新信息更新视图。 我想添加滑动功能来使用 HammerJS 用手势做同样的事情。 我已经设置好了,并且滑动的方向正确。 我有一个控制台日志要测试 ...
我在带有触摸屏的 Raspberry Pi 上的 Electron 中运行的 Angular 应用程序中使用 HammerJS。 我希望我的用户能够随心所欲地点击(特别是对于老年人)。 这是我的 Angular 配置: 根据我的理解,我应该能够点击 5 秒并且仍然触发点击事件。 不幸的是,什么都 ...
大家好,我注意到在组件中使用 (pinchin) 或 (pinchout) 事件时,其中的文本不再可选。 我看到这个问题很久以前已经在hammerjs github页面https://github.com/hammerjs/hammer.js/issues/81中得到纠正。 所以基本上他们说的是使用 ...
我将 Angular 应用程序更新到 v10,现在我在GestureConfig上收到此导入错误。 我认为它与位于 useClass的 Providers 中的 HAMMER_GESTURE_CONFIG 相关。我应该如何解决这个问题? 这是我的 app.module.ts : 我应该通过 ...
在 angular 中使用 Hammer js 滑动 function 和 *ngFor。预期的结果是滑动特定索引的图块,并且该图块将被删除。 但是通过这样做,animation 现在无法正常工作。 我所做的代码在下面的链接中: https://stackblitz.com/edit/angul ...